On 03/10/06, Stuart Kendrick <[email protected]> wrote:
> ok, so here's how this section started (CISCO-FLASH-MIB):
>
> ChecksumString ::= TEXTUAL-CONVENTION
>          DISPLAY-HINT "x"
>
> and here's what it looked like after i made the change you suggested:
>
> ChecksumString ::= TEXTUAL-CONVENTION
>          DISPLAY-HINT "1x"
>
> and now snmpbulkwalk completes just fine, no hangs

That's what I half-expected (and certainly hoped).
It looks as if this is a fault in the Cisco MIB files.
The length indicator for OCTET STRING based DISPLAY-HINTs is required.
[See RFC 2579, Section 3.1, clause (2)]
